3 Explanations Why Your Furnace Isn’t Staying Lit and How to Fix It

A faulty furnace is a hassle to handle. There are lots of reasons this may happen, but one of the most likely is an issue with the burners or related parts.

Newer models don’t use pilot lights to keep the furnace lit. Instead, they utilize electronic ignition. If this ignition fails, the burners will not work like they do normally.

When your gas furnace is running normally, here’s how it should run:

    • The thermostat informs your furnace to turn on.
    • Your furnace’s draft inducer fan turns on to pull fresh air toward your furnace.
    • The gas valve opens to send gas into the pilot burner.
    • An electronic spark ignites the pilot light.
    • The flame sensor directs your furnace that the pilot has been lit.
    • The gas valve directs gas to the central burners, which are lit by the pilot light.
    • Your furnace then pushes warm air into your house via ductwork.

If something breaks down during this procedure, your furnace will shut down for safety concerns. Or it might deactivate a few minutes into heating because it’s too warm.

Here are several of the top reasons why your heater isn’t staying lit and what to do to fix it.

1. Malfunctioning Flame Sensor

Your furnace’s flame sensor is a safety system that tells your furnace when gas is ignited. If the sensor is dirty or malfunctioning, it might work intermittently or not at all. Even if the sensor is operating as normal, poor positioning leaves it unable to recognize the flame at all. 2. Furnace is Too Hot

Your furnace contains built-in safety features that force a shutdown if it gets dangerously hot. One of the most frequent causes is a clogged filter. We suggest reviewing your air filter every month. If you can’t see light through it, change it.

3. Thermostat Isn’t Working Right

Your thermostat commands your furnace when it needs to heat your house. When it’s not working like it should, your furnace will struggle to keep your residence warm. This can be a battery or electrical malfunction, depending on what type of thermostat you own. We suggest reviewing your owner’s manual or manufacturer’s website for specific troubleshooting info.
